Monday Night Raw

NORMAL MATCH

WWE Hardcore Champion Mankind vs. WWE European Champion Rusev (with Lana)

Objective: Win with Rusev

Killian Dain of Sanity comes out after the match and brutally assaults Mankind, screaming that he will take his championship back to Vince. Rusev applies the Accolade onto Mankind as well, until Lana calls Rusev off. Rusev, Lana and Dain admire the destruction of Mankind, who rolls around in pain.

Vince is watching in his backstage office with Stephanie, as Vince says he likes the idea of having Rusev in his corner. Vince adds Rusev to the WWE Hardcore Championship Match at Survivor Series. The Brian Kendrick enters along with TJP. Kendrick apologizes to Vince for failing him earlier this year but says he has made it up to him by recruiting the best, young talent within 205 Live in TJP. TJP goes to shake Vince and Stephanie’s hand, but neither respond.

Kendrick says he feels bad for failing Vince earlier, and that he asks for redemption in the 8-Man Battle Royal for the WWE Cruiserweight Championship. Vince asks TJP what his motives are? TJP says to make it to the top, and there’s no better way than to impress the boss. Vince smiles and says TJP is smart, adding him and not Kendrick to the 8-Man Battle Royal. Stephanie tells Kendrick if he wins his match tonight to prove his worth, then he too will be added. Kendrick thanks them, as he and TJP leave the office.

Rikishi is backstage with his kids when Shane McMahon approaches. He tells the three he is ashamed that they have chosen to serve Vince instead of fighting for the WWE. Rikishi claims Vince is the only reason he is back, and he’s just happy to see his two kids. Shane tells Rikishi he has nothing against he or the Usos, but someone else does.

The lights suddenly turn off and on as WWE Smackdown Tag Team Champion Undertaker & Kane appear. They attack the Usos and Rikishi, rendering the Usos unconscious. Kane hits a Chokeslam onto Rikishi. Kane shoots a fireball onto a table and jumps through the middle of it with his brother, who is also holding Rikishi. The fire goes out as the Usos wake up wondering where their father went.

NORMAL MATCH

The Brian Kendrick (with TJP) vs. Cedric Alexander

Objective: Win with Brian Kendrick

Kendrick wins the match thanks to TJP cheating, as he is officially entered into the 8-Man Battle Royal for the WWE Cruiserweight Championship at Survivor Series. The two celebrate in the ring, but Neville comes to the ring and is none too happy. He attacks them both, sending TJP out of the ring.

Neville hits Kendrick with the Red Arrow, but NXT & Cruiserweight Champion Hideo Itami comes out on stage. Itami tells Neville he may be a ‘King’ but Itami is a warrior, the real fighters in the war. He tells Neville he should’ve stayed where he was because returning will be the biggest mistake of his life. Itami smiles from the stage as Neville stares a hole through the multi-champion.

Interrogation Time

Backstage somewhere, Goldust is tied up. Vince enters and asks Goldust if he’s comfortable? Before he can answer, Vince tells Goldust he has 19 championship belts, but apparently, they are missing one more. He asks Goldust which belt they are missing, but Goldust spits on Vince’s foot.

Vince says he figured this would happen, so he brought in some enforcers. Diesel enters along with both NXT Tag Team Champion A.O.P and Sanity. Vince tells Goldust he is going to leave him with all these men, who will beat him down. Vince says that won’t happen if Goldust tells him which belt they need and where they can find it. Goldust says all he knows is that the belt they need is supposedly very expensive. Vince claims all the belts are expensive. Vince sarcastically thanks Goldust for his help and leaves his goons to beat up Goldust.

A Snake in the Grass

Backstage, The Shield are watching Seth’s match as Randy Orton approaches. Orton says he’s excited to team with them at Survivor Series. Orton asks Ambrose & Reigns if they trust Seth? Dean says they wholeheartedly do, but Orton reminds them Seth has been gone for quite a while and asks them if they know what Stockholm Syndrome is?

Roman tells Orton to stop beating around the bush and get to the point. Orton says Rollins’ past history says he will turn on The Shield. Orton is also concerned that perhaps The McMahons brainwashed Rollins to be a sleeper agent while he was away. Roman tells Orton if Seth decides to stab them in the back again, it’ll be the last time we see Seth in the WWE. Orton laughs and says he just wants to make sure his team is on the same page before leaving. Dean and Roman look at one another with concern, as Dean believes Orton brings up a good point.

An Angry Maharaja

In Vince’s office, Jinder Mahal storms in enraged he lost his match and the fact Vince threw him into the 8-Man Elimination Tag Team Match at Survivor Series. WWE United States Champion Sami Zayn & WWE Champion Kevin Owens, who are already there, say they’re insulted Jinder doesn’t want to be on their team. Stephanie reminds Jinder who’s side he is really on, and that he should be grateful he’s on her father’s team, to begin with.

Stephanie asks once again what Jinder & Vince’s deal is? Vince, ignoring Stephanie, tells Jinder he better get on the same page as Kevin Owens & Sami Zayn. WWE Universal Champion Kurt Angle suddenly barges in and attacks Mahal. He carries Mahal into the hallway and Angle Slams him through a table. Security breaks up the fight as Vince and Stephanie watch from their office door.

Smackdown Live

WWE Universal Champion Kurt Angle comes to the ring and calls out Jinder Mahal. Angle says he wants a piece of Mahal tonight, and will even put his belt on the line! AJ Styles comes out instead. Styles tells Kurt to relax because he won’t fight Jinder tonight according to Vince McMahon. Kurt reminds AJ he is also in charge and can schedule the match, but AJ reveals he wants to fight Kurt for his belt instead.

AJ says that Jinder is too busy with his 8-Man Elimination Tag Team Match, but AJ needs a warm-up for John Cena. AJ calls Kurt exactly that, a warm-up and goats him into accepting his challenge. Kurt tells Styles he will get a shot for his belt on Raw next week if he can beat Samoa Joe inside a Steel Cage tonight! Styles complain but eventually accepts.

Where’s My Dad?

Shane and the Usos are arguing backstage when suddenly a big fireball comes up from the ground. Undertaker ’98 and Kane ’98 come through, as Shane asks where the hell they went? The Usos ask where their father is, as Undertaker says he will rest in peace. The Usos are devastated, thinking the two killed their father. Undertaker says Rikishi is alive just in another time period and the Usos better watch out or they’ll join their father. Kane warns them to stay out of their way because there is no sympathy in war, only survival of the fittest. The two walk off as the Usos are stunned their father is trapped in another time period.
